**Vendor: Cairnmark Tile Cache**

Cairnmark provides the tile-rendering cache layer for the Wrenfall maps stack. Scope: edge caching only; no PII transits their nodes per the signed DPA. Pen-test reports delivered annually; last review passed with two low findings, both remediated. Access is key-scoped and rotated quarterly. For audit artifacts or security questionnaires, contact their compliance desk at the address below.

escalation mailbox, kaweg-kahif: druwyn.sordor@nelvroworks.corp

## Configuration

The Liftgrid simulator reads all settings from `.env` at startup. Set `CAR_COUNT` and `FLOOR_COUNT` to match the scenario file, and `TICK_MS` for simulation speed. Results are pushed to the Shaftview dashboard after each run, which requires an authenticated upload. The dashboard credential goes on the following line:

vault entry, fadup-tagag: RELAY_SECRET8=2fd92179

// Partition maintenance client for the Oakmere metrics store.
// Tables are partitioned by month; the rollover job must create
// next month's partition before 23:00 UTC on the last day, or
// inserts will fail loudly at midnight. If paged, run the
// `mk-partition` task manually and confirm the new partition
// appears in the Oakmere console. Do not drop old partitions
// without checking the retention ledger first. The client below
// authenticates with this key.

service key, kagep-yafop: qvz23-ZKPHptIdEFAcWdmbBSRvIiM